For maximum security, consider bi-fold doors that have up to eight points of locking. This could include two hook bolts at each side of the door track, as well as a latch and deadbolt at the middle of the frame.

Bi-fold doors come with many security features, such as gaskets that protect fingers to stop young children from getting their fingers stuck in the sliding panels. You can also pick doors that are backed by Secured by Design regulations , so you can be sure of the security of your bifold doors.

You'll have to decide whether you'd prefer a slab door or a prehung door. Slab doors are less costly than prehung doors, however you'll need to have an existing frame and hinges to attach the door to.

Slab doors typically come with stained or painted finishes and can be customized to fit in with your existing frame. They are an excellent option for those who wish to save money.
